Expert Review
This part-time position at ALDI is appealing for those entering the retail workforce. The company emphasizes a friendly atmosphere, good fit for students or individuals seeking flexible hours. While the cashier role focuses on customer interaction, stockers must navigate physical demands, such as lifting and organizing products.
According to ALDI's site, the store offers opportunities for advancement, though this may be limited for part-time staff. Shifts often require evening and weekend availability, which can be a drawback for some. Overall, this position a solid introduction to retail, but it’s important to consider the physical nature of the stocker role and potential limitations on hours and pay.
